Get in Touch

Course Outline

Getting Started with the Oracle Database

  • Database architecture and sessions
  • Relational database model
  • Users and schemas
  • Tools

Introduction to the SELECT Statement

  • Projection and selection
  • Sorting
  • Operators and handling NULL values
  • Query lexical parameters (& and &&)
  • Limiting record count (ROWNUM, FETCH, SAMPLE)

Scalar Functions

  • Built-in functions and function nesting
  • Type conversions
  • Enumeration functions

Managing Time and Regional Settings

  • Date operations
  • Local, national, and regional settings in SQL

Grouping and Aggregation

  • Grouping functions
  • DISTINCT clause
  • GROUP BY and HAVING clauses

Retrieving Data from Multiple Tables

  • Cross, inner, and outer joins
  • Advanced join types (SELF, NATURAL, NONEQUAL)
  • Set operators (UNION, UNION ALL, INTERSECT, MINUS)

Subqueries

  • Simple subqueries
  • Correlated subqueries
  • EXISTS and NOT EXISTS operators
  • Other subquery types (FROM, WITH, scalar)

Appendix A - Joins Using Oracle's Native SQL Syntax

Appendix B - Tables, Integrity Constraints, and Views

  • Table management (CREATE, ALTER, DROP, RENAME)
  • Integrity constraints
  • Using views in data analysis


Recommended follow-up courses:
ORA_SA2, ORA_SA3

Requirements

General IT knowledge and understanding of database concepts, along with the ability to use a computer efficiently.

 21 Hours

Testimonials (3)

Related Categories